Concrete wall replacement services involve removing damaged or deteriorated existing walls and installing new, durable concrete structures. This process typically begins with a thorough assessment of the current wall's condition to identify issues such as cracks, spalling, or structural weaknesses. Once the assessment is complete, the affected sections are carefully removed, and the new concrete wall is constructed using appropriate materials and techniques to ensure stability and longevity. This service is essential for maintaining the safety and integrity of a property, especially when the existing walls can no longer provide proper support or protection.

These services address a range of common problems that can compromise a property's safety and appearance. Cracks and holes in concrete walls can lead to water infiltration, which may cause further damage over time. Structural issues, such as bowing or leaning walls, can pose safety risks and may threaten the stability of the building. Additionally, old or damaged concrete walls can detract from the property's overall look, decreasing curb appeal and potentially affecting property value. Replacing compromised walls helps prevent further deterioration and ensures that the property remains secure and visually appealing.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Wall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kirkland,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ete wall repairs in Kirkland range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ering patching and small sections of replacement.

Partial Wall Replacement - Replacing a larger section of a concrete wall can cost between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on size and complexity. Larger, more involved projects tend to push into the higher end of this range.

Full Wall Replacement - Complete replacement of an entire concrete wall generally falls between $4,000 and $8,000. Most projects in this tier are more extensive and can vary based on accessibility and materials used.

Complex or Custom Projects - Highly complex or custom concrete wall replacements, such as retaining walls or structural modifications, can reach $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and often involve specialized work by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common reasons to replace a concrete wall? Concrete walls may need replacement due to cracking, spalling, water damage, or structural deterioration that affects safety and stability.

How can I tell if my concrete wall needs replacement? Signs include large cracks, crumbling sections, significant discoloration, or bulging areas indicating compromised integrity.

What types of contractors handle concrete wall replacements? Local contractors specializing in concrete work or masonry services typically handle concrete wall replacement projects.

Are there different methods for replacing a concrete wall? Yes, options include partial repairs, full removal and replacement, or installing new walls depending on the extent of damage.
